Removed ip.h and in.h headers to fix unknown type errors when compiling on BSD. Fixes: 05fe65eb66b2 ("test/ipsec: introduce functional test") Signed-off-by: Bernard Iremonger <bernard.iremonger@intel.com> --- test/test/test_ipsec.c | 3 --- 1 file changed, 3 deletions(-) diff --git a/test/test/test_ipsec.c b/test/test/test_ipsec.c index ff1a1c4..f49c8d8 100644 --- a/test/test/test_ipsec.c +++ b/test/test/test_ipsec.c @@ -4,9 +4,6 @@ #include <time.h> -#include <netinet/in.h> -#include <netinet/ip.h> - #include <rte_common.h> #include <rte_hexdump.h> #include <rte_mbuf.h> -- 2.7.4
